CASE # <br />APPROVE PURCHASE AGREEMENT <br />FOR THE PURCHASE OF PROPERTY LOCATED IN THE <br />HIGHWAY 10 CORRIDOR <br />(GLINT A. WILSON PARCEL) <br />By: William K. Goodrich, City Attorney <br />Background: <br />As the Council is aware, since 2005 the City has been negotiating with Clint A. Wilson (the "Land <br />Owner") for the acquisition of his parcel of land lying within the Highway 10 corridor Official Map <br />area. The parcel is located at 7665 Highway 10 NW and is approximately 93;654 .square feet or <br />2.15 acres in size.: The Anoka County tax ID parcel no. is 28-32-25-31-0005. The funds for the <br />purchase are from a Metropolitan Council RALF loan program. The loan proceeds will be <br />reimbursed to the Metropolitan Council by MnDot when MnDot has need for the parcel. Jodi Ruhie <br />of the Tinklenberg Group has negotiated the purchase agreement on behalf of the City. The <br />negotiated amount and appraised value is $862;000.00 or $9.20/sq. foot. Attached is a draft of the <br />proposed Purchase Agreement. <br />On Apri128, 2009, at a closed meeting, the City Council discussed an unresolved issue relating to <br />the Land Owner's relocation of his business in the City's official mapped area on Highway.l0. The <br />Land Owner has now agreed in principal to the concept that he will not relocate his business in the <br />City's official mapped area on Highway 10. However, the exact Purchase Agreement language has <br />not been agreed upon at this writing. <br />If this language is agreed upon per the City Council's closed meeting directive on Apri128, 2009, <br />there will need to be no further discussion of this case. However, if the language is not available, <br />this consent case will be placed on the regular agenda for City Council discussion. <br />Since the approval of the Loan Agreement on December 9, 2009 by the City Council, the City's <br />acquisition expenses have increased mainly as a result of environmental investigations. We are. <br />therefore asking to increase this amount from $60,480.00 to not to exceed $100,000.00. <br />Recommendation: <br />To enter into a revised Purchase Agreement pursuant to the terms directed by the City Council on <br />April 28, 2009 and to increase the Metropolitan. Council's Loan Agreement to an amount not to <br />exceed $1,000,000.00 from the original amount of $960,480.00 in order to reflect the increase in the <br />City's acquisition expenses. <br />Funding Source: <br />The appraised value of $862,000.00, the administrative settlement of $38,000.00 and 'the City's <br />anticipated acquisition expenses of $100,000.00 are all funded by the RALF Loan. <br />THE RELOCATION EXPENSE OF APPROXIMATELY $36,275.00 WILL NEED TO BE PAID <br />BY A CITY INTERNAL LOAN FROM THE PUBLIC IMPROVEMENT REVOLVING FUND. <br />-13- <br />
